What is potential difference explain it with example?

Potential difference is the difference in the amount of energy that charge carriers have between two points in a circuit. The energy is transferred to the electrical components in a circuit when the charge carriers pass through them. We use a voltmeter to measure potential difference (or voltage).

How do you find the potential difference?

Multiply the amount of the current by the amount of resistance in the circuit. The result of the multiplication will be the potential difference, measured in volts. This formula is known as Ohm’s Law, V = IR.

What is electric potential difference in simple words?

Electric potential difference, also known as voltage, is the external work needed to bring a charge from one location to another location in an electric field. Electric potential difference is the change of potential energy experienced by a test charge that has a value of +1 .

What do we mean by potential difference?

: the difference in potential between two points that represents the work involved or the energy released in the transfer of a unit quantity of electricity from one point to the other.

What is electric potential and potential difference?

The electrical potential difference is defined as the amount of work done to carrying a unit charge from one point to another in an electric field. In other words, the potential difference is defined as the difference in the electric potential of the two charged bodies. Unit: The unit of potential difference is volt.

What is difference between potential and voltage?

Electrical potential is the energy per unit charge gained or lost when a charge is moved from some reference point at which the potential is defined to be zero. Voltage is the difference in potential between two arbitrary points at which the potential is not necessarily zero.

Is potential difference always positive?

Any kind of a difference can either be positive or negative, and so can be the potential difference. If the direction of current in the chosen loop is reversed, then the sign of the potential difference will also change correspondingly.

What is voltage in simple words?

Voltage is the pressure from an electrical circuit’s power source that pushes charged electrons (current) through a conducting loop, enabling them to do work such as illuminating a light. In brief, voltage = pressure, and it is measured in volts (V).

What is the best definition of voltage?

Voltage, also called electromotive force, is a quantitative expression of the potential difference in charge between two points in an electrical field. One volt will drive one coulomb (6.24 x 1018) charge carriers, such as electrons, through a resistance of one ohm in one second. Voltage can be direct or alternating.

What exactly is voltage and current?

When a voltage source is connected to a circuit, the voltage will cause a uniform flow of charge carriers through that circuit called a current. In a single (one loop) circuit, the amount of current at any point is the same as the amount of current at any other point.

What exactly are volts?

A volt is the unit of electric potential difference, or the size of the force that sends the electrons through a circuit. An ampere is the unit used to measure electric current. One amp is the amount of current produced by a force of one volt acting through the resistance of one ohm.

How do you create voltage?

Electric generators move magnets near coils of wires to create the voltages on the electrical grid. DC generation creates voltages using the energy from light in photovoltaic cells, or the energy from chemical reactions, usually inside batteries, and even temperature differences by using thermocouples.

What does current mean in electricity?

Electric current is the movement of electrons through a wire. Electric current is measured in amperes (amps) and refers to the number of charges that move through the wire per second. Resistance is measured in ohms and refers to the forces that oppose the flow of electron current in a wire.
